Revolutionary spray-on condoms soon to arrive
Conventional condoms had problems fitting upon the men's most treasured asset, as the sizes varied across various ethnicities! To cope with the problem, scientists from Condom Consultancy in Germany have invented revolutionary spray on condom that pumps liquid latex on the penis from a chamber and then dries to a regular condom within 20-25 seconds. Condom needs to be pulled off like conventional condom after use. Their further aim is to cut the drying time to 10 seconds.

Inventor Jan Vinzenz Krause says it's far better that one-size-fits-all conventional condoms! He was quoted as saying,

Men who tested this product however had split reactions. Some said it was a great idea as conventional condoms didn't fit them. Others said its use could hinder the 'romance factor'.
The spray on condoms will be expensive than conventional ones. The chamber will cost something around £17 and each liquid latex refill that produces 10 to 20 condoms depending on size will cost £5 to £7.
